Bridging the Digital Divide: An In-Depth Look at the B20 Digital Transformation Taskforce and Its Global Goals

The B20 Digital Transformation Task Force is committed to paving the way for a digital future that benefits everyone. With the mission of promoting digital transformation, this task force aims to address the barriers hindering its adoption and bridge the digital divide in order to create an inclusive and empowered society. This article delves into the key areas of focus for the task force, including digital literacy, universal connectivity, workforce development, MSME empowerment, cybersecurity, and the ultimate vision of a digitally transformed world.

Digital literacy and skills gap

One of the top barriers in digital adoption is the lack of digital literacy and the skills gap among individuals. Many people struggle to navigate the digital landscape, limiting their opportunities and potential. By recognizing and addressing this challenge, we can empower individuals to embrace digital technologies and ensure that no one is left behind.

Bridging the digital divide

Achieving inclusivity is a critical aspect of the digital transformation process. It requires ongoing efforts to bridge the digital divide, ensuring that everyone, regardless of their economic or social background, has access to digital tools and resources. Promoting universal connectivity is thus essential to create equal opportunities and eliminate the digital divide.

Recommendations for a digitally skilled workforce

The B20 Digital Transformation Task Force aims to provide recommendations that enable the creation of a digitally skilled workforce with high international portability. By investing in education and training programs, individuals can acquire the necessary digital skills that align with the demands of the rapidly evolving digital landscape. This will not only empower individuals but also contribute to economic growth and global competitiveness.

Digital transformation for MSMEs

Micro, Small, and Medium Enterprises (MSMEs) play a vital role in economies worldwide. Digital transformation can revolutionize their operations, improve efficiency, and expand their reach to new audiences. By providing recommendations that facilitate easier access to resources, the task force aims to encourage MSMEs to embrace digital technologies, paving the way for their growth and sustainability.

Cybersecurity and consumer trust

In our increasingly digital world, data breaches and privacy violations have significantly impacted consumer trust in digital applications. This necessitates the establishment of a robust cyber infrastructure within the business landscape. To ensure trust and security, it is imperative to address cybersecurity concerns and enhance resilience against cyber threats.

Recommendations for cybersecurity

Recognizing the urgency, the B20 Digital Transformation Task Force prioritizes recommendations in the area of cybersecurity. This includes promoting cyber awareness and the development of cyber skills to enhance both business and consumer trust. By fostering a culture of cybersecurity, organizations can strengthen their defenses, mitigate risks, and maintain the integrity of digital systems and data.
